Output 24c4b3d08096a32ad7aa6172c3b979233c7f31b7bc2aa1bce25a53e54d848056:1

value
1535784253
script pubkey
OP_0 OP_PUSHBYTES_20 e9199ea3b450fb1992c016bd49f7de26dd82e28e
address
tb1qayveaga52ra3nykqz675na77ymwc9c5wn0x4yc
transaction
24c4b3d08096a32ad7aa6172c3b979233c7f31b7bc2aa1bce25a53e54d848056